What skills and experience we're looking for

We are looking to appoint an experienced Level 3 Teaching Assistant to support students with SEND, for example ASD and SEMH, in order to facilitate their access to the curriculum and maximise their independence.

The successful applicant must have the ability to establish effective relationships with young people and teaching staff.

Being an effective communicator is critical due to the needs of students and therefore excellent written and spoken English is essential. You must be highly organised, with good time management skills and be IT literate.

Applicants must be able to deal sensitively with matters of confidence whilst following the School Child Protection policy, for which training will be given.

'This school is a truly special place. Pupils flourish here’ (Ofsted, 2022). Lawrence Sheriff School is a boys’ grammar school with a co-education sixth form. We have approximately 1080 students, over 380 of whom are in the sixth form. We believe that much of our success - including our consistently high Ofsted grading and our high rankings in DFE performance tables - can be directly linked to our emphasis upon LSS being a happy place to work for both pupils and staff. The 2022 Ofsted report goes on to say that ‘the passion that pupils have for their learning is palpable’ and 'there is a clear culture of mutual respect between staff and students'.These comments sum up the distinctive ethos and values of the school. As a National Teaching School, we have played a significant role in initial teacher training and continuous professional development across the region. Our Teaching School Hub status now enables us to offer all staff varied and interesting opportunities to enhance their practice.
